大家好,今天小编关注到一个比较有意思的话题,就是关于java语言类型转换的问题,于是小编就整理了3个相关Java语言类型转换的解答,让我们一起看看吧。
j***a int类型转换String类型方法?
在j***a编程中我们经常需要用到把int类型变量转换为String类型的变量,在此记录下自己找到得几种方法,供大家参考。
1.第一种方法:String的valueOf方法,
int i=5;
String s=String.valueOf(i);
j***a int类型转换String类型方法
2.第二种方法,直接在int后面加一个空的字符串,因为在j***a里面,默认任务int类型和字符串类型相加,为字符串类型。
int i=6;
String s=i+"";
3.第三种:使用int的封装类Integer,在Integer里面用他的toString方法。
int i=7;
j***a中int型怎么换成boolean型?
这是不可能的。
int和boolean不是相同的数值类型。int的数值在“-2^32”到“2^32-1”;而boolean的数值只有两个,true和false。也就是说,不能直接将int类型转换成boolean类型,但是可以通过int类型之间的比较来获得boolean型。
在一些弱类型语言中,是可以将int型转换成boolean的,例如在Linux bash的sh脚本中,0表示真,其他数则为***。
bigdecimal怎么转换成string?
public String toString():返回此 BigDecimal 的字符串表示形式,如果需要指数,则使用科学记数法。可以看一下J***a帮助文档。希望对你有所帮助。
import j***a.math.BigDecimal;public class BigDecimalToString { public static void main(String[] args){ BigDecimal b1 = new BigDecimal("123.456777753413321231")
; String result = b1.toString()
; System.out.println("result = "+result); }}
1.使用j***a语言,BigDecimal和String都是一种数据类型
2.将BigDecimal类型转换为String类型。
使用tostring()方法即可实现BigDecimal类型成功转换为String类型了。
到此,以上就是小编对于j***a语言类型转换的问题就介绍到这了,希望介绍关于j***a语言类型转换的3点解答对大家有用。